Mongolia - Great Festival of the Nomads with Rose Toohey - June 2012 |
16
DAYS |
|
Mongolians descended from Mongol tribes still follow time-honoured traditions, raising livestock, breaking in wild horses, living off the land and moving their portable Ger (yurt) camps from one area to another, in accordance with the changing seasons. This lifestyle is reflected in their outlook, customs, arts and folklore and nowhere is this more evident than at the spectacular Naadam Festival, the main focus of this tour. |

West Timor & Flores - Textiles & Culture with Ruth Hadlow, June 2012 |
15
DAYS |
|
West Timor is the centre of a strong regional textile tradition featuring an extraordinarily wide range of hand loomed textiles including ikat, sotis (songket), and buna (supplementary weft), indigo and morinda dyeing, basket work and pottery. Our aim is to immerse you in these traditions through observation and hands-on demonstrations, and above all by meeting the artists and seeing them at work. In 2012, we also offer the remote island of Flores, known for textiles, scenery and Komodo dragons!

Indonesia's Flores Island with Ruth Hadlow, June 2012 |
9
DAYS |
|
One of the largest, most rugged and beautiful islands in the Indonesian archipelago, is Flores, located in Nusa Tenggara province. Lying several hundred kilometres to the east of Bali, the island of Flores is dominated by a string of volcanoes and the long-impenetrable mountains have divided the island into many distinct ethnic groups. This escorted tour visits many of the highlights of Flores with a particular focus on the crafts and textiles of the island. We also see the celebrated Komodo dragons! |

The Textiles of Laos with Valerie Kirk January 2013 |
17
DAYS |
|
The resurgence of textile and craft skills in Laos has made crafts an important part of everyday life and their economy. Traditional textile skills have been reintroduced along with the adoption of new techniques, skills, and ideas. The result is a fascinating blend of old and new, traditional and modern, formal and innovative. Excellent private collections, expansive markets, traditional village weaving, and export workshops will be visited. This program results from extensive research aimed at developing a worthy itinerary showcasing the highlights of textiles and crafts of Laos and their minority communities. |
